#54FCDC Hex Color Code
#54FCDC
The Hexadecimal Color #54FCDC is a contrast shade of Turquoise. #54FCDC RGB value is rgb(84, 252, 220). RGB Color Model of #54FCDC consists of 32% red, 98% green and 86% blue. HSL color Mode of #54FCDC has 169°(degrees) Hue, 97% Saturation and 66% Lightness. #54FCDC color has an wavelength of 513.59259n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#54FCDC is #66FFF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#54FCDC is #5FD. The Closest Color to #54FCDC is #40E0D0. Official Name of #54FCDC Hex Code is Turquoise Blue.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#54FCDC is 67 Cyan 0 Magenta 13 Yellow 1 Black and #54FCDC CMY is 67, 0, 13.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#54FCDC is hsl(169,97,66,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(169, 67, 99).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#54FCDC is 51.38, 76.67, 79.79.
Hex8 Value of #54FCDC is #54FCDCFF. Decimal Value of #54FCDC is 5569756 and Octal Value of #54FCDC is 25176334. Binary Value of #54FCDC is 1010100, 11111100, 11011100 and Android of #54FCDC is 4283759836 / 0xff54fcdc.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#54FCDC is 0.247, 0.369, 0.369 and YIQ Color Space of #54FCDC is 198.12, -89.8296, -45.4904.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#54FCDC is 57.63, 94.48, 79.66.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#54FCDC is 90.17, -50.32, 2.74.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#54FCDC is 90.17, -64.7, 12.39.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#54FCDC is 90.17, 50.39, 176.88. Hunter Lab variable of #54FCDC is 87.56, -48.49, 7.27.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#54FCDC
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.
The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.
The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.
The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
